ESIC Scheme 2022

The Employees’ State Insurance Yojana is an integrated measure of Social Insurance embodied in the Employees’ State Insurance Act & it is designed to accomplish the task of protecting ’employees’ as defined in the Employees’ State Insurance Act, 1948 against the impact of incidences of sickness, maternity, disablement & death due to employment injury & to provide medical care to insured persons & their families.

The ESI Yojana applies to factories & other establishment’s viz. Road Transport, Cinemas, Newspaper, Shops, Hotels, Restaurants, & Educational/Medical Institutions wherein 10 or more persons are employed. However, establishments in some states still have a coverage limit of 20.

Employees of the aforesaid categories of factory & establishments, drawing wages up to Rs.15000/- a month, are entitled to social security cover down the ESI Act. ESI Corporation has also decided to Eke the wage ceiling for coverage of employees down the ESI Act from Rs.15000/- to Rs.21000/-.

 

Section 46 of the Act envisages the following six social security advantage:-

Medical advantage: Full medical care is provided to an Insured person & his family members from the day he enters insurable employment. There is no ceiling on expenditure on the treatment of an Insured people or his family member. Medical care is as well provided to retired and permanently disabled insured people & their spouses on payment of a token annual premium of Rs.120/-

Organizational Setup

The Director of the ESI Yojana is the HEAD of the Organization and is in overall charge of the Yojana down the administrative control of the Labour & Employment Organization. He is assisted by 1 Joint Director, 1 Deputy Director, 1 Assistant Director, 1 Accounts Officer, 1 Establishment Officer, 4 Section Officers, & 55 other staff. Besides 1 Central medical Store managed by one Deputy Director, 1 Medical Officer, 1 Store Manager, 1 Store Superintendent, and 11 other staff is as well functioning in the ESI Yojana Directorate.

The ESI Yojana Dispensaries & Hospitals are grouped down 3 zones (Central, Northern, Southern)each headed by a joint Director-Cum-Superintendent. They as well work as Medical Superintendents of the hospitals where they are stationed ESI Hospital, Choudwar, Kansbhal, & J.K.Pur. In addition, there are 2 Superintendents at ESI Hospital, Bhubaneswar & Brajrajnagar.

The Dispensaries are headed by Insurance Medical Officer (IMO) in charge either in Class-II or Junior Class-I rank. Administrative & financial powers have been delegated to the Joint Directors, Superintendents, & Insurance Medical officer(IMO) in Charge of sleek management of the Hospitals/Dispensaries.

 

What Is Employees’ State Insurance Scheme

The primary objective of the Govt. of India to launch the ESI Yojana is to cover workers from certain health-related contingencies such as stable or temporary disablement, sickness, death due to employment injury, or occupational disease, which impacts the earning capacity of the worker or leads to losses of income.

This Yojana enables workers to negate the financial burden due to such unfortunate eventualities. The Yojana as well offers maternity advantages to the beneficiaries. ESI Yojana is a cover for workers which protects them with medical care for the insured & their dependents as well as offers a variety of cash advantages during the loss of wages or disablement.

Also, the Yojana offers a pension known as dependent advantages to the family members of the insured people in case of death or injury due to occupational hazards while at work.

 

When is ESI Registration Required

If a company, organization, business establishment employs 10 or more employees and workers & in the case of Maharashtra & Chandigarh much than 20 employees ESI Yojana registration is required. The company should register itself with the ESIC Yojana. As for workers or employees, they are covered or entitled down ESI Yojana when they earn less than Rs.21000 per month & Rs.25000 in the case of a people with a disability.

The worker contributes 1.75% of their salary while the employer contributes 4.75% towards the ESI Yojana. Those workers whose daily average wage is up to Rs.50 are exempted from contributing to the ESI Yojana fund; however, employers will continue to contribute to these laborers.

 

Documents Necessary For ESI Online Registration

  • The Registration Certificate is acquired down the Shops & Establishment Act or Factories Act.
  • In case of partnership or company there should be a certificate of registration.
  • There should also be articles of association and memorandum of association of the company.
  • There should also be a list of all the employees working in the establishment.
  • Compensation details of all employees.
  • PAN Card information of the Business Entity & of all employees.
  • It is also necessary to have a canceled check of the company's bank account.
  • Register which includes the attendance information of the employees.
  • Employer’s Registration Form should be downloaded online, filled, & uploaded on the ESIC website along with the above-mentioned documents.
